The study included 108 faecal samples (cloacal swabs) from 25 various chicken farms into the Zenica-Doboj Canton, Bosnia and Herzegovina. Of the, 75 (69.4 per cent) were positive for E. coli, of which 27 had been resistant to cefotaxime, amoxicillin, cefazoline, and cefriaxone, and vunerable to imipenem, meropenem, ertapenem, and amikacin. All 27 cefotaxime-resistant isolates had been good in double-disk synergy and combined disk tests. Eighteen isolates transferred cefotaxime opposition to E. coli receiver. Twenty-one isolates had been good for the bla CTX-M-1 group genes and seven for bla CTX-M-15. Fourteen were positive for the bla TEM genetics. The essential frequent plasmid incompatibility team was IncFIB, whereas IncFIA and Inc HI1 had been present in only a few isolates. Two different series kinds (STs) had been identified ST117 and ST155. The aim of this study would be to analyse such paperwork submitted by Croatian medical workers (HCWs) and discuss its relevance in view of European and Croatian tips. The study included 100 Croatian HCWs who were SARS-CoV-2-positive and asked for that their illness be identified as occupational condition by their OHPs from 1 May 2020 to 10 March 2021. As members these people were expected to fill in our online Occupational COVID-19 in Healthcare Workers Questionnaire. For the intended purpose of this study we analysed answers about the form of close contact at the office, COVID-19 symptoms, and enclosed work-related (job information, workplace statement about exposure to SARS-CoV-2) and health documentation (positive SARS-CoV-2 polymerase string response make sure client history verifying the analysis of COVID-19). Many individuals were working in hospitals (N=95), mainly nurses (N=75), who became infected by someone (N=68) or colleague (N=31), along with at least one COVID-19 symptom (N=87). Eighty participants did not enclose obligatory papers, 41 of who failed to submit work description and 31 both job description and manager statement. Among the total of 466 identified instances (411 from CPPCC documents and 55 from CHS hospital files), the most often consumed medications were ibuprofen (47 per cent), paracetamol (20 per cent), ketoprofen (15 %), and diclofenac (11 %). In 94 percent of this instances unsupervised kids ingested the drug left within their reach. The remaining 6 percent were dosing errors by parents or caregivers and included liquid formulations as a rule. The study included 16 substances of five herbicide courses and seven compounds of three insecticide classes. Pesticide residues had been gathered from liquid by solid-phase extraction and analysed utilizing high end liquid chromatography with UV-diode array detection and/or gas chromatography-mass spectrometry. Herbicide residues had been more prevalent than the insecticide ones, and, as expected, they peaked in the middle of the application season.
